The correct choice highlights two common design types of pneumatic motors: vane and piston.

Pneumatic motors operate by converting compressed air into mechanical energy, and both vane and piston designs are widely utilized in various applications due to their efficiency and reliability.

Vane motors utilize a rotor that has multiple vanes that extend outward and slide in and out of slots, allowing for smooth rotation. This design is advantageous in applications requiring consistent torque and speed.

Piston motors, on the other hand, use a series of pistons that move back and forth within cylinders as compressed air enters and exits. This design is particularly effective for generating high torque at low speeds.

Each of these types is suited for specific tasks, making them prevalent in industries that rely on pneumatic systems for automation and power.
